Meeting people where they are:

We go beyond traditional outreach by engaging communities in places they already frequent, such as grocery stores, delis, churches, barber shops, hair salons, transit hubs, schools, laundromats, parks, and community events.

Language access and cultural respect

Language equity is central to our process. All meetings, surveys, and materials are offered in participants’ first languages and supported by a team of multilingual and multicultural engagement specialists. All materials go beyond literal translation to preserve cultural context, ensuring that messaging resonates and reflects local values and nuances.

Inclusive spaces:

We remove barriers and enable broader participation by providing childcare, local catering, accessibility accommodations, and offering events at convenient times and locations.

Clear communication:

We translate technical, design, and planning concepts into accessible, visually engaging formats for diverse audiences, including families, older adults, business owners, and youth.
